This is exactly why I wanted an editor to be Opt-In rather than Opt-out.
If we can provide an editing tool that can be selectively turned on
for those who want it, and that remains off for all others, then it
might be worth considering. FCKeditor is on for all with a well hidden
Opt-out option buried in each user's preferences page.
I am still looking for other editors... so other suggestions are welcome.
As it stands, FCKeditor, while on the surface appears good, has too many
issues to be implemented on the OOoWiki (breaks interwiki links, cannot
work with many of the extensions we use, handles template includes very
poorly, is Opt-Out instead of Opt-In etc etc.)
